Allen Bradley 837T Series Solid State Temperature Sensors Allen-Bradley 837T solid-state temperature sensors offer a high-accuracy comprehensive solution for measuring temperatures in liquids, gases and vapours. The 837T display model has temperature measurement ranges from -20°C to 80°C and features IO-Link communications protocol. IO-Link allows sensors to easily integrate with the connected enterprise, delivering data from the sensor directly into a control system in an easy-to-use manner. Easy on-machine programming allows the sensors to be configured manually through the Studio 5000 Logix Designer software. The flexible 837T sensor with display offers various process connections and features a compact, rotatable housing (320°) and head (330°) to accommodate the most complicated applications. The sensors have 2 x PNP or 1 PNP and 4 mA to 20 mA analogue output configurations, probe lengths from 25 mm to 350 mm and an IP67 enclosure rating. Features and Benefits Temperature Range: -20…80 °C IO-Link communication Available in various process connections Rotatable housing (320°) and head (330°) Large visual display rotates 180° Output: 2 x PNP or 1 x PNP and 1 x Analogue (4 mA to 20 mA) IP67 enclosure rating Allen Bradley RTD Sensor, -20°C to +80°C Temperature Measuring Range, 250mm Probe Length - 837T-D3N14B25PA-D4 This Allen Bradley RTD sensor from Rockwell Automation precisely records the temperature of your industrial system's fluids. It detects temperatures between -20°C and +80°C, so is suitable for use in intense environments. As the tool outputs both digital PNP and analogue 4 to 20mA signals, it's conveniently compatible with many common processing devices. A 250mm length probe lets you easily take readings in hard-to-reach areas of your application. Thanks to built-in IO-Link connectivity, the sensor communicates across your network to deliver efficient data transmission. • Large push button interface for user-friendly device control • Resilient stainless steel housing for effective impact resistance • Current consumption of up to 70mA to minimise power usage • Sensor body rotates 320° and head by 330° for convenient checking • IP67 rating indicates a dust-tight design and protection against shallow water submersion, for use in harsh industrial environments Standards and Certifications • CE-marked • UKCA-approved • EN 60751 • EN 61326 What lifespan will I get from this RTD sensor? This sensor has a service life of 100 million operations, so you can be sure of long-lasting climate monitoring.
